1[package] 2name = "memchr" 3version = "2.7.1" #:version 4authors = ["Andrew Gallant <jamslam@gmail.com>", "bluss"] 5description = """ 6Provides extremely fast (uses SIMD on x86_64, aarch64 and wasm32) routines for 71, 2 or 3 byte search and single substring search. 8""" 9documentation = "https://docs.rs/memchr/" 10homepage = "https://github.com/BurntSushi/memchr" 11repository = "https://github.com/BurntSushi/memchr" 12readme = "README.md" 13keywords = ["memchr", "memmem", "substring", "find", "search"] 14license = "Unlicense OR MIT" 15exclude = ["/.github", "/benchmarks", "/fuzz", "/scripts", "/tmp"] 16edition = "2021" 17rust-version = "1.61" 18 19[lib] 20name = "memchr" 21bench = false 22 23[features] 24default = ["std"] 25 26# The 'std' feature permits the memchr crate to use the standard library. This 27# permits this crate to use runtime CPU feature detection to automatically 28# accelerate searching via vector instructions. Without the standard library, 29# this automatic detection is not possible. 30std = ["alloc"] 31 32# The 'alloc' feature enables some APIs that require allocation, such as 33# 'Finder::into_owned'. Note that this feature does not enable runtime CPU 34# feature detection. That still requires 'std'. 35alloc = [] 36 37# When enabled (it's disabled by default), the `log` crate will be used to 38# emit a spattering of log messages. For the most part, the log messages are 39# meant to indicate what strategies are being employed. For example, whether 40# a vector or a scalar algorithm is used for substring search. This can be 41# useful when debugging performance problems. 42# 43# This is disabled by default. 44logging = ["dep:log"] 45 46# The 'use_std' feature is DEPRECATED. It will be removed in memchr 3. Until 47# then, it is alias for the 'std' feature. 48use_std = ["std"] 49 50# The 'libc' feature has been DEPRECATED and no longer has any effect. 51libc = [] 52 53# Internal feature, only used when building as part of libstd, not part of the 54# stable interface of this crate. 55rustc-dep-of-std = ['core', 'compiler_builtins'] 56 57[dependencies] 58# Only used when the `logging` feature is enabled (disabled by default). 59log = { version = "0.4.20", optional = true } 60# Internal feature, only used when building as part of libstd, not part of the 61# stable interface of this crate. 62core = { version = '1.0.0', optional = true, package = 'rustc-std-workspace-core' } 63compiler_builtins = { version = '0.1.2', optional = true } 64 65[dev-dependencies] 66quickcheck = { version = "1.0.3", default-features = false } 67 68[profile.release] 69debug = true 70 71[profile.bench] 72debug = true 73 74[profile.test] 75opt-level = 3 76debug = true 77 78[package.metadata.docs.rs] 79rustdoc-args = ["--generate-link-to-definition"] 80
